Django(1.9.6)list_display适用于dev not prod

时间:2016-08-02 21:53:02

标签: python django

我在我的电脑上运行了一个本地版本的django,以及在DigitalOcean运行django droplet,这两个版本都是Django 1.9.6。但是,到目前为止,我在这两个环境中所做的一切都是相同的,但是当我尝试自定义管理屏幕时,它只适用于我的本地环境。

我所做的更改是将以下代码添加到app / admin.py。

class PostAdmin(admin.ModelAdmin):
    list_display = ('post_title', 'pub_date', 'is_premium', 'source_title')
    list_filter = ['pub_date', 'source_title', 'is_premium']


admin.site.register(Post, PostAdmin)

但是这个自定义只显示在我的本地环境中......我当然使用Git在DigitalOcean上提取并更新了我的代码。只是为了说清楚。

Screenshot of local environment

Screenshot of DigitalOcean environment

1 个答案:

答案 0 :(得分:0)

我需要重新启动gunicorn。感谢valentjedi在评论中提供答案。